/**
* Label provider for provisioning elements. Some provisioning objects are
* wrapped by ProvElements and some are not. This is the most generic of the
* provisioning label providers. A two-column format for elements is
* supported, with the content of the columns dependent on the type of object.
*
* @since 3.4
*/
public class ProvElementLabelProvider extends LabelProvider implements ITableLabelProvider {
public String getText(Object obj) {
if (obj instanceof ProvElement) {
return ((ProvElement) obj).getLabel(obj);
}
if (obj instanceof IProfile) {
return ((IProfile) obj).getProfileId();
}
if (obj instanceof IInstallableUnit) {
IInstallableUnit iu = (IInstallableUnit) obj;
return iu.getId();
}
if (obj instanceof IRepository) {
String name = ((IRepository) obj).getName();
if (name != null && name.length() > 0) {
return name;
}
return URIUtil.toUnencodedString(((IRepository) obj).getLocation());
}
if (obj instanceof IRepositoryElement) {
String name = ((IRepositoryElement) obj).getName();
if (name != null && name.length() > 0) {
return name;
}
return URIUtil.toUnencodedString(((IRepositoryElement) obj).getLocation());
}
if (obj instanceof IArtifactKey) {
IArtifactKey key = (IArtifactKey) obj;
return key.getId() + " [" + key.getClassifier() + "]"; //$NON-NLS-1$//$NON-NLS-2$
}
if (obj instanceof ProcessingStepDescriptor) {
ProcessingStepDescriptor descriptor = (ProcessingStepDescriptor) obj;
return descriptor.getProcessorId();
}
if (obj instanceof IRequiredCapability) {
return ((IRequiredCapability) obj).getName();
}
return obj.toString();
}
public Image getImage(Object obj) {
if (obj instanceof ProvElement) {
return ((ProvElement) obj).getImage(obj);
}
if (obj instanceof IProfile) {
return ProvUIImages.getImage(ProvUIImages.IMG_PROFILE);
}
if (obj instanceof IInstallableUnit) {
return ProvUIImages.getImage(ProvUIImages.IMG_IU);
}
if (obj instanceof IArtifactRepository) {
return ProvUIImages.getImage(ProvUIImages.IMG_ARTIFACT_REPOSITORY);
}
if (obj instanceof IMetadataRepository) {
return ProvUIImages.getImage(ProvUIImages.IMG_METADATA_REPOSITORY);
}
if (obj instanceof IArtifactKey) {
return PlatformUI.getWorkbench().getSharedImages().getImage(ISharedImages.IMG_OBJ_FILE);
}
if (obj instanceof IRequiredCapability) {
return ProvUIImages.getImage(ProvUIImages.IMG_IU);
}
return null;
}
public Image getColumnImage(Object element, int index) {
if (index == 0) {
return getImage(element);
}
return null;
}
public String getColumnText(Object element, int columnIndex) {
switch (columnIndex) {
case 0 :
return getText(element);
case 1 :
if (element instanceof IProfile) {
return ((IProfile) element).getProperty(IProfile.PROP_NAME);
}
if (element instanceof IIUElement) {
if (((IIUElement) element).shouldShowVersion())
return ((IIUElement) element).getIU().getVersion().toString();
}
IInstallableUnit iu = (IInstallableUnit) ProvUI.getAdapter(element, IInstallableUnit.class);
if (iu != null) {
return iu.getVersion().toString();
}
if (element instanceof IRepository) {
return URIUtil.toUnencodedString(((IRepository) element).getLocation());
}
if (element instanceof IRepositoryElement) {
return URIUtil.toUnencodedString(((IRepositoryElement) element).getLocation());
}
if (element instanceof IArtifactKey) {
IArtifactKey key = (IArtifactKey) element;
return key.getVersion().toString();
}
if (element instanceof IRequiredCapability) {
return ((IRequiredCapability) element).getRange().getMaximum().toString();
}
}
return null;
}
}
